Key Takeaways
- Many users are switching to Claude following a string of controversies surrounding ChatGPT and its parent company, OpenAI.
- Claude has surged to the top of the free app rankings in Apple’s US App Store, overtaking ChatGPT.
- The article provides a guide on how to export data from ChatGPT, import it into Claude, and permanently delete a ChatGPT account.
